Ronan: 1,278 babies born in Scotland since 1974, given to boys, peaking at 97 births in 1999.
Ronan is a classic Irish name derived from the Gaelic Rónán, a diminutive of "rón" meaning "seal," so it translates to "little seal" – a charming nature-linked choice with ancient roots in early Irish saints. One of the most famous bearers is the singer Ronan Keating, frontman of Boyzone, while rugby fans will know the legendary Irish fly-half Ronan O'Gara. The name also honours a 6th-century Saint Ronan, who is associated with several place names in Scotland, including St Ronan's Well in Innerleithen. Though sometimes confused with the Japanese term "ronin" (a masterless samurai), the two are unrelated. Ronan has grown steadily in Scotland since the 1990s, beloved for its strong yet gentle sound and deep Celtic heritage.
